Step 2: Add a trigger for a
custom event
At the bottom of the Project Explorer, click the Study
Information () button.
In the Project Explorer in the InForm folder, open the
Custom Events folder and select the custom event you
want to work with.
Select the Triggers & Results tab.
Click New Trigger.
Specify whether the trigger is a subject, a common visit, or a study object,
and then choose an event.
For example, you can select a subject action like a subject being enrolled or
transferred to a new site, or a study object action like a visit being frozen or
a form being source verified.
Click the Event type drop-down list. If additional
fields appear below the Event type field, make a
selection and click OK.
On the Triggers & Results tab, add triggers, if
desired, and in the middle of the page, in the Logical
operator field, select:
AND if you want the result to occur if all of the triggers are
satisfied.
OR if you want the result to occur if any of the triggers is
satisfied.
Oracle Central Designer allows you to create some study object triggers that are not currently
supported in Oracle InForm. To save time, avoid creating the following unnecessary triggers:
Triggers created on special visits such as the
Screening visit.
Triggers created on Screening or Enrollment special
forms.
Triggers that are on conditional items and have the
following event types:
Query state
Source Verified
Reason Incomplete Value Match
Comment Value Changed
Triggers that are on items in repeating sections and
have the Source Verified event type.
Triggers that are on date time items and have the Value
Match event type.
